## Features
|
||||
|
||||
* Fast, low memory usage, multi-threaded
|
||||
* Manage & schedule scan jobs with simple web interface (Docker only)
|
||||
* Mobile-friendly Web interface
|
||||
* Portable (all its features are packaged in a single executable)
|
||||
* Extracts text and metadata from common file types \*
|
||||
* Generates thumbnails \*
|
||||
* Incremental scanning
